Output 109f29c79a95444e42baa666750fcfaf06ba304eace585b68a3d18fab7116aef:124

value
85944
script pubkey
OP_0 OP_PUSHBYTES_32 86e2d9d032c9d3544e3131ffd524fe1f6257058ec5a2dfae22d77e8416a06403
address
bc1qsm3dn5pje8f4gn33x8la2f87ra39wpvwck3dlt3z6algg94qvsps64gm2q
transaction
109f29c79a95444e42baa666750fcfaf06ba304eace585b68a3d18fab7116aef
spent
true